>> **1) strip.exe issue (maybe it is a feature)**
>>
>> With old gcc toolchain from mingw.org project I can run
>> strip.exe with a wildcard like this: strip d:\dir\*.dll
>>
>> However with mingw-w64 binaries it returns:
>> d:\> strip.exe d:\dir\*.dll
>> strip.exe: 'd:\dir\*.dll': No such file
>> (even if there are *.dll files in d:\dir)
>>
>> Maybe it is a new feature of new biutils, I do not know.
>> Anyway the behaviour of the old toolchain was more
>> convenient.
>
> Hmm, command line parsing/glob'bing seem to not
> work. I beleive, if you were to run it under msys instead
> of cmd.exe it would work. The reason may be that
> our crt disables globbing by default (see crt/wildcard.c,
> also see crt/CRT_glob.c), whereas the mingw.org crt
> enables it by default. I am not sure whether we should
> enable it. Kai?
>
> *******
>
> What do you guys think? Should we enable cmdline globbing
> by default as the mingw32 guys do?
